About this event
Learn the fundamentals of creating accessible PDFs using Adobe Acrobat Pro. In this hands-on workshop, you'll learn how to evaluate PDF accessibility, use Acrobat's accessibility tools and reading views, run accessibility checks, and remediate common issues through proper document tagging. The session will also introduce more complex accessibility challenges and best practices for addressing them.
